About:144-Hour Visa-Free Transit

Visa for Malaysia

I am flying into Shanghai from Thailand on 25 April, then flying Shanghai to Kuala Lumpur on 1 May, so will use the 144 hour transit.
I will have my flight confirmation for the Kuala Lumpur flight, but not a Malaysian visa as I don't need one to enter Malaysia (Australian passport).
Will this be a problem?
Thanks for your help.

Answers (2)
Answered by Rob | Mar. 11, 2018 08:06
00Reply
It won't be a problem.
